Arjumman Mughal (from Jammu & Kashmir) (born 1 January 1994) is an Indian, International fashion model and film actress. After a successful modelling career, she made her acting debut with the super-hit Tamil film Pallaniyappa Kaloori. She debuted in Bollywood with Hasnain Hyderabadwala's film Ya Rab,[1][2] released and distributed by Vishesh films.
Early life and background
Mughal was born on 1 January 1994 in the village Lamberi near the line of control. Nowshera district Rajouri Jammu, now she lives in Goregaon, West Mumbai, India. Her father, Mohd. Isahaq Mughal, was an army officer. After she proved herself and stabilised her career in modelling, her father agreed to shift to Mumbai in 2007 and then the family got settled in Mumbai. Mr. Mughal got into construction in Mumbai, while her mother Asiya Mughal, is a homemaker. Ms. Mughal did her schooling in Jammu and then moved to Delhi, did some studies and moved to Mumbai, where she did her BA. in fine arts in Mumbai. She went from Jammu to Delhi and from Delhi to Mumbai; her base is in Mumbai now. Her childhood dream was to become a great actress. At a very young age, she decided to become an actress and moved to Mumbai to pursue an acting and modeling career while keeping her studies on. At the age of 13, she started her career in modelling, representing various ad films, including Visa credit card (international) Big Bazaar, Future Bazar.com, Sonashi Electronics, Karikkineth sarees Kerala, Videocone Electrolux, Hindustan Unilever, Malabar gold, Vishal megamart, Icici privilege banking, Chandna brothers, Alukas's and Epari Sadashiv jewellers, she shot for many Indian and international designer clothing brands. She did 2128 ads, including print and commercials all over India and international markets, including China, Singapore, London, Paris and many more.[3]
Career
Mughal made her acting debut in Bollywood with the film Ya Rab, in which she played the role of Amreen. While pursuing her schooling, she was selected as teen model for a jewellery brand, then she did over 2128 ads followed with multiple theater acts at teen level. Mughal represented several brands. In 2012, Mughal got an international women's achievement award as a popular model. She got 12 awards including Shourya awards and Ambedkar awards for best performance in her debut film Ya Rab.[4][5]
